Hacking是什么意思?揭秘网络世界中的黑客文化
Hacking是什么意思?揭秘网络世界中的黑客文化
在当今数字化时代,hacking这个词频繁出现在我们的视野中,但很多人对其含义并不完全了解。今天,我们就来深入探讨一下hacking是什么意思,以及它在现实生活中的应用和影响。
Hacking一词源于英文“hack”,最初指的是一种快速、简便的解决问题的方法。在计算机领域,hacking被定义为通过非传统或未经授权的方式访问计算机系统、网络或软件的行为。需要明确的是,hacking本身并不等同于非法活动,它可以分为白帽黑客(ethical hacking)、黑帽黑客(malicious hacking)和灰帽黑客(grey hat hacking)三种类型。
白帽黑客,也称为道德黑客,他们通过合法手段测试和提高系统的安全性。他们受雇于公司或组织,寻找系统中的漏洞并提供修复建议,以防止恶意攻击。例如,许多大型企业会定期进行渗透测试(penetration testing),这是一种模拟黑客攻击的安全评估方法,旨在发现和修补系统中的弱点。
黑帽黑客则是指那些利用技术手段进行非法活动的人。他们可能出于个人利益、政治动机或其他原因,攻击系统、窃取数据、传播恶意软件等。他们的行为不仅违反法律,也对个人和企业造成巨大损失。例如,2017年的WannaCry勒索软件攻击就是一个典型的黑帽黑客行为,导致全球范围内的计算机系统瘫痪。
灰帽黑客则介于两者之间,他们可能没有恶意,但会未经授权就尝试进入系统,找到漏洞后会通知系统所有者并可能要求报酬。这种行为虽然比黑帽黑客更“道德”,但仍然存在法律风险。
Hacking的应用不仅仅局限于网络安全领域。在软件开发中,hacking也指的是一种创新和快速解决问题的思维方式。许多开源软件项目,如Linux操作系统,就是通过社区的hacking文化发展起来的。开发者们通过不断地改进和优化代码,推动技术进步。
此外,hacking还被应用于硬件领域,称为硬件黑客(hardware hacking)。这包括修改电子设备、创建DIY项目或修复旧设备。例如,许多电子爱好者会通过hacking来改造智能家居设备,使其功能更加丰富或与其他系统兼容。
在中国,hacking的法律界限非常明确。根据《中华人民共和国网络安全法》等相关法律法规,任何未经授权的网络入侵、数据窃取等行为都是非法的。同时,国家也鼓励和支持白帽黑客通过合法途径提升网络安全水平。例如,国家互联网应急中心(CNCERT)每年都会举办“网络安全应急服务支撑单位”评选活动,表彰在网络安全领域做出贡献的个人和组织。
总之,hacking是一个多面性的概念,既有其积极的一面,如提升系统安全性、推动技术创新,也有其消极的一面,如非法入侵和数据盗窃。理解hacking的本质和应用,有助于我们更好地保护自己,利用技术为社会带来正面影响。无论是个人还是企业,都应在法律框架内合理利用hacking技术,共同维护网络空间的安全与健康发展。